One of my favourite articles since my Monte is Silver as well and i had plans for black wheels even before I saw this one. The brakes are Wilwood. He did red calipers on one side and black on the other. The dash trim was all custom, apparently from SLP (who no longer manufactures it). I actually just purchased a SWEET dash kit from ebay. the seller was clearing out all his older inventory and I got carbon fiber pieces for door pull handles, entire instrument cluster shroud, and center console around the shifter for $30 (will post pics as soon as I finish installing it all). According to Mac, the shifter handle cover is no longer available, nor the steering wheel.

I am really interested in the BMR strut tower brace (http://www.bmrfabrication.com/W-Body.htm). Their stuff looks really nice, but is much more expensive than other alternatives.
